Hello fellow Power BI developers,
I have a challenge which I cannot find a suitable solution for.
We have a situation in which we woud like to restrict users to see the content of a specific column in a (dimension) table.
For example: The users can see all the information in the customer table, except for the customername. The users can only see the costumername for the customers they are responsible for.
So its basicly a combination of RLS with object level security.
I tried a lot of thinks but I cannot get it to work. I got it to work by making a measure, but having a measure instead of a label is not a suitable solution.
I am working with a SSAS Tabular model.
Any advice?
